Howard Hughes' 1954 Chrysler New Yorker is for sale, with his name on the title.
1500 original miles.
You'll need a roof rack. The trunk is full of an air filtration system designed and custom-built by Chrysler (at Hughes' insistence). The air system cost several times more than the price of the car.
You may have seen this one (as I did) at the Imperial Palace car collection in Vegas.
